Protective Clothing Landscape in Equatorial Guinea

Analyzing the intersection of tropical humidity and industrial safety requirements.

Equatorial Guinea's garment market is heavily influenced by its equatorial climate, characterized by high humidity and heavy rainfall. For the industrial sector, there is a critical demand for all weather overalls that can balance moisture permeability with external water resistance to prevent worker fatigue and heat stress.

In the oil and gas hubs of Malabo and Bata, the reliance on workwear high vis has become a statutory requirement. The current market struggle lies in finding fabrics that maintain high-visibility fluorescence while resisting the degradation caused by saltwater spray and intense UV radiation common in coastal regions.

Furthermore, for specialized tasks in the dense rainforest interiors, the need for a rugged hunting parka or heavy-duty outer shell is evident for field engineers and surveyors who face unpredictable temperature drops during torrential rain cycles.

Market Development History

Prior to 2010, the market in Equatorial Guinea relied primarily on heavy cotton canvases. These were durable but failed miserably in humidity, becoming heavy and slow to dry, which led to skin irritations for the local workforce.

Between 2010 and 2020, the introduction of synthetic blends saw the rise of the mens waterproof insulated jacket. This period marked a shift toward "breathable" membranes, allowing industrial workers to stay dry during the rainy season without overheating.

Currently, the industry has entered the era of "smart textiles," where integrated reflectivity and antimicrobial finishes are becoming standard for high-risk environments in the energy sector.

How does a mens waterproof insulated jacket handle 90% humidity?

Our jackets utilize a microporous membrane that prevents external water penetration while allowing internal water vapor to escape, preventing the "sauna effect" common in tropical regions.

How do I maintain the waterproof level of my industrial gear?

Avoid harsh detergents. We recommend a gentle wash and an occasional application of a DWR (Durable Water Repellent) spray to maintain the bead-effect on the surface.
